Synthesis and Crystal Structure of the Octametallic Ferrocene Containing Molybdenum(V) Cluster Mo43-O)42-O2P(CH2)2Fc)4O4 and Crystal Structure of 1,1′-Bis(Chloromethyl)Ferrocene

Abstract

The reaction of MoO2(acac)2 with 1,1′-[phosphinicobis(methylene)]-ferrocene in ethanol at 120 °C and in the presence of triethylamine results in the octametallic cluster Mo43-O)42-O2P(CH2)2Fc)4O4. If the reaction is carried out in the absence of triethylamine a mixture of products are obtained of which the identity of the compound produced was hypothesized but not definitively established. Mo43-O)42-O2P(CH2)2Fc)4O4 is characterized by IR and 31P-NMR spectroscopy along with the single crystal X-ray determination of its structure. The crystal structure of 1,1′-bis(chloromethyl)ferrocene is also detailed.
